What causes wood rot & decay?
Wood rot develops where moisture persists — sill plates, rim joists, deck ledgers, and window framing — common in our freeze-thaw, lake-humidity climate.
What we check
We probe suspect framing, sills, and exterior wood for soft, decayed material and trace the moisture source.
Why it matters
Structural rot compromises load-bearing members and signals an ongoing water problem that must be corrected.
